Hi team,

Before I hand off the 3.2 release, please note the humidity sensor drift reported on Verdana controllers in the Elmbrook trial site. Drift exceeds 4% after roughly ten days of continuous operation; firmware 3.2.1 adds an automatic recalibration cycle every 72 hours. Support should advise growers to install 3.2.1 and trigger a manual recalibration once. The hotfix bundle must be verified before distribution, so I'm including the signing key used for the 3.2.1 packages below.

release key, fahof-yagap: bky3_m5d

**Q: How does the cleaning crew get in at night?**

A: Vexley Cleaning arrives around 22:00, Monday to Friday. Night shift checks names against the posted roster — no roster match, no entry. Crew uses the rear service door only; main doors stay locked after 20:00. They get two hours, bins out by midnight. Any issues, log them in the night book and flag facilities in the morning. Admit the crew using the service-door code below.

badge for fafof-yajef: bdg-JTFOG-95442

**Building Access: Prototype Workshop (Hollow Pine Annex)**

Team assistants booking workshop time for engineers should note that the prototype workshop on the lower level of the Hollow Pine Annex is restricted to trained staff. Visitors must be escorted at all times, and all machinery stays off unless a workshop supervisor is present. Bookings go through the facilities calendar at least one day ahead. Assistants arranging access for an approved session can unlock the main workshop door using the pass code below.

turnstile pass: bdg-YEOZLM-79341408